这学期开课嵌入式linux操作系统,选择Qt作为开发环境。这篇文章讲述qt.run文件安装Qt方法以及编写Qt程序的配置。(不包括qmake代码行方式的运行)
一、安装包下载
下载qt.run文件包,移步下载地址http://download.qt.io/archive/qt/, 如图:

选择自己要下载的版本,点击进入。以5.9.6版本为例,如图,有不同操作系统下的安装包。其中,single/文件夹下为qt.tar.gz(qt.tar.xz,压缩方式不同,原理一样),qt.tar.gz安装方法要用。
二、qt.run安装包安装
如图为安装包

打开终端,cd到安装包所在文件夹,输入命令
chmod +x qt-opensource-linux-x64-5.9.6.run(以你具体的安装包为准) //赋予安装包可执行权限
./qt-opensource-linux-x64-5.9.6.run //运行
弹出如下界面:

接下来就和windows下安装程序一样了
值得注意的是,选择安装组件时应根据自己的具体需求选择。
对于笔者,只选择gcc即可,如图。然后按照向导一步步完成就可以了。

安装成功。
qt安装有许多种方法,(如qt.tar.gz压缩文件安装,此种方式需要自行配置较为麻烦;终端命令下直接进行安装apt install 。。。)但我认为这种方法最为简单,推荐使用。
三、qt安装后配置(qt中添加qmake使之能够跑代码)
进入Qt,依次点击工具->选项->构建和运行->构建套件。点击自动检测,如图

其中sysroot点击浏览选择qt安装包中/gcc_64/bin,编译器选择GCC,点击应用并确定即可。

运行测试
new一个新的工程,点击运行,得到运行结果